Understanding Caller ID Spoofing: The Problem in Carbon County
Caller ID spoofing is a growing concern in Carbon County, Wyoming, where residents have been plagued by an influx of unwanted calls from unknown sources. This malicious practice involves manipulating caller ID information to display false numbers, often concealing the identity of the actual caller. As a result, citizens find themselves on the receiving end of countless fraudulent calls, ranging from telemarketing and spam to more insidious forms of cybercrime.
